#b7a0b7 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b7a0b7 is composed of 71.8% red, 62.7% green and 71.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 12.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 28.2% black. It has a hue angle of 300 degrees, a saturation of 13.8% and a lightness of 67.3%. #b7a0b7 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#6f416f. Closest websafe color is: #cc99cc.

Shades and Tints of #b7a0b7
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050405 is the darkest color, while #fbf9fb is the lightest one.
